Chief Executive Carrie Lam said she addressed at the sixth AFHC 7 years ago and was pleased to return to speak in her capacity as the Chief Executive of the HKSAR, highlighting the importance she has attached to this international gathering.

Following the opening ceremony, Mrs Carrie Lam delivered address in Keynote Session I. By drawing an analogy between the Northern Metropolis unveiled in her recent policy address and a healthy city, she reiterated that the goal of planning the new hub is to develop a salubrious and healthy city. The HKSAR government would try to ensure that the new metropolis is self-contained providing more spacious homes and better public transportation, so that the residents will involve less travelling time to go to work and enjoy more quality sleep. She added that spending time with families and adequate sleep would also be considered in planning Northern Metropolis. Several government branches will be moved to the Northern Hub to reduce the time from traffic jam.

In the same keynote session, Dr. Takeshi Kasai, Regional Director of Regional Office for Western Pacific, WHO spoke online on “For the Future: towards healthiest and safest region beyond COVID-19”. He suggested the roles of cities in their COVID-19 preparedness and response efforts.
